Abstract :
A novel feeding way tor balanced antennas, loop antennas and spiral antennas, is presented. The author invented recently a circularly polarized simple loop/spiral antenna (CSA), which is configured only by twisting a loop like a cross shape. The CSA can radiate good circular polarization (CP), if it is fed by a good balanced feeder. The strict balance of currents is needed that CSA radiates good CP waves, so a feeder that can neutralize unbalanced currents of a poor balanced feeder is necessary. In this paper, a dipole element is employed to feed CSA. To show the effectiveness of the dipole feeder, the S11 characteristics and radiation patters obtained by feeding CSA with a coaxial cable are compared with those obtained by feeding CSA with a balanced feeder. These results show that the dipole feeder is useful to neutralize unbalanced currents.
